Trust is a choice we make every day through our actions and behaviors from "summary" of The Speed of Trust by Stephen M. R. Covey

Trust is not something that simply happens to us. It is a choice that we make every day through our actions and behaviors. It is a conscious decision that we must actively engage in, rather than passively wait for it to materialize. Trust is built over time, through consistent and intentional effort. It is not a one-time event, but rather a continuous process that requires ongoing commitment and dedication. Our behaviors and actions are what ultimately determine the level of trust that others have in us. Trust is not just about what we say, but more importantly, about what we do. Our actions speak louder than words, and it is through our behaviors that we demonstrate our trustworthiness to others.
